Furthermore, on Saturday, August 14, the local Democratic party met, as required by North Carolina
law (NC General Statute 153A-27), to consider four candidates who had applied for the position,
including Ms. Carter. After candidate presentations, the party's County Executive Committee
members residing in District 1 cast their ballots in a weighted vote to determine whom to
recommend to the BOCC. The following results were reported by the Parliamentarian:
● Marilyn Carter received 265.5 votes.
● The next highest vote total for a candidate was 171.5 votes.
● All 4 applicants received over 50% of the weighted vote total and will therefore be forwarded
for consideration by the BOCC.
